Curious about how others navigate their sobriety journey? Join comedian David Boyle as he hilariously recounts the chaos of his not-so-chill day. From emotional goodbyes to his son's soccer coach to the heart-wrenching farewell with neighbours, Boyle finds humour in the madness. He shares candid reflections on the challenges of moving and the resilience of young kids, weaving in anecdotes that reveal his unique perspective on life's unpredictability.
Whether it's his son's newfound love for a bike or the logistical nightmare of packing for a move to India, Boyle's storytelling keeps you engaged with its raw honesty and wit. As he prepares for a new chapter, Boyle's episode is a reminder that life's challenges can be met with laughter and a touch of irreverence. So, what can we learn from Boyle's journey? Maybe that a bit of chaos is just part of the ride.
